The FLYING CHURCH is the oldest church and newest landmark in Great Barrington Massachusettes and has WebMar 29, 2024 · According to believers, church bells are silenced in mourning during Holy Week. On Easter Sunday, to celebrate the resurrection of Christ, they return from Rome, flying through the sky and bringing sweet treats for children. WebMar 23, 2024 · Old childhood tales relate that French children receive chocolates on Easter morning not from the fabled Easter bunny, but from flying church bells. In the story, church bells fly to Rome to fetch chocolates for children from Good Friday till the end of Black Saturday (mourning the death of Jesus Christ), hence no church bells ring on … WebChurch bells are silent as a sign of mourning for one or more days before Easter in The Netherlands, Belgium and France. Every single church bell throughout France stops ringing on this … WebNov 28, 2012 · The tradition around the silent bells originates from the 7th century when the Church forbade the ringing of the bells in homage to the death of Christ between Maundy Thursday and Easter Sunday. In France, legend has it that on Maundy Thursday, the bell’s chimes flee to Rome, where the Pope blesses them.
